
Branching Programs and Binary Decision Diagrams
Theory and Applications
Ingo Wegener
description
This book describes representations of Boolean functions that have small size for many important functions and which allow efficient work with the represented functions. Efficient algorithms for operations on these representations are presented, and the limits of those techniques are considered.
